10 Saudia Private Aviation Jeddah-Riyadh 25.64% Gassim-Riyadh 7.69% Hawtah-Riyadh 5.77% Doha-Riyadh 5.13% Medina-Riyadh 4.49% Note: Percentage represents route share of each operator's total departures in July 2026. ROW operators show by far the highest route concentration of any region — Alpha Star runs 32.77% of its flights on Jeddah-Riyadh and Saudia Private Aviation 25.64% on the same corridor — reflecting focused domestic networks. Australian medevac and charter operators (RFDS 22.08% on Perth-Shire Of Broome, Air Link) maintain essential domestic connectivity patterns. Operator set and ordering follow the route-concentration dataset and may differ slightly from the volume-based Top 10 ranking.
